Output 5ac55b5409633415a72440dcb3f6148afe39651af6769d88d515bea2e4f59226:110

value
143194
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d21e228382aa58fcc3b0f134d6c650bf01f9154 OP_EQUALVERIFY OP_CHECKSIG
address
1DsEsJyDXKrg5hrNknWDpZhjFTqxGH57Ph
transaction
5ac55b5409633415a72440dcb3f6148afe39651af6769d88d515bea2e4f59226
spent
true